API Overview API Index Package Overview Direct link to this page
Sitemesh 2.3
  com.opensymphony.module.sitemesh.multipass. MultipassFilter View Source
Author(s)
Since
Version
Serial
Hierarchy
 Object
      PageFilter
          MultipassFilter
Implements
Subclasses
Description
public class MultipassFilter
See also:   
Constructors
public MultipassFilter ()
Methods
Hide/Show inherited methods
protected void applyDecorator (Page page, Decorator decorator, HttpServletRequest request, HttpServletResponse response) throws .ServletException IOException [Inherited From PageFilter]
Apply Decorator to Page and write to the response.
public void destroy () [Inherited From PageFilter]
Shutdown filter.
public void doFilter (ServletRequest rq, ServletResponse rs, FilterChain chain) throws IOException .ServletException [Inherited From PageFilter]
  Main method of the Filter.
public FilterConfig getFilterConfig () [Inherited From PageFilter]
public void init (FilterConfig filterConfig) [Inherited From PageFilter]
Set FilterConfig, and get instance of DecoratorMapper.
protected Page parsePage (HttpServletRequest request, HttpServletResponse response, FilterChain chain) throws IOException .ServletException [Inherited From PageFilter]
  Continue in filter-chain, writing all content to buffer and parsing into returned Page object.
public void setFilterConfig (FilterConfig filterConfig) [Inherited From PageFilter]
protected void writeDecorator (HttpServletResponse response, Page page, RequestDispatcher dispatcher, HttpServletRequest request) throws .ServletException IOException [Overrides PageFilter]
Fields
Hide/Show inherited fields
protected Factory factory [Inherited From PageFilter]
protected FilterConfig filterConfig [Inherited From PageFilter]
Nested Classes
Generated By: JavaOnTracks Doclet 0.1.4     ©Thibaut Colar